## Artifact Signing — Inventory Reconciliation Job

The nightly reconciliation job for Stockline now signs its output manifests before upload. Unsigned manifests are rejected by the Ledgerbox ingest as of build 412. Two mismatches last week traced to a stale key on the runner pool; rotated Tuesday. Action for sync: confirm all runners pull the current key at job start. The active signing key for the reconciliation pipeline is as follows.

signing key of yafop-taguf = bky3_Kre

Ticket: Digest scheduler double-sends on DST boundary. The Quillbatch cron resolves send windows in local zone, but the dedupe key uses UTC date, so a 23-hour day produces two eligible windows mapping to one key's neighbor. Fix: derive dedupe key from subscriber-local date. Workaround applied in prod by pinning the Hollis region to fixed offset. Tests added in digest_window_spec. Reproducible only between 01:00–03:00 local. The offending build is identified by the trace token below.

build token for tajeg-bajep: htk14_409ba9df6b8acb

Subject: DR drill prep — Orchestrino migration

Welcome aboard. During Thursday's disaster-recovery drill we'll simulate losing the legacy cron host and re-running all migrated jobs through Orchestrino, our new workflow engine. Please review the failover doc beforehand. To restore the drill environment's scheduler state, unlock the snapshot archive using the recovery credential provided below.

strongbox words: holax-rusax-jorath-aldeth

## Rendering pipeline

Docs for the Fernwheel project pass through three stages: parse (Tiller), transform (Sieveworks plugins), render (Lanternpress). Reviewers: check that new plugins declare their stage explicitly and never mutate the shared AST outside transform. Raw HTML is stripped by default; allowlisting requires a pipeline owner's sign-off. Golden-file tests live alongside each plugin and must update in the same commit. If a render diff looks wrong and you can't trace it, ask the pipeline owners before merging.

alerts address for kafof-bagag: kasael@olvarqdyn.corp